From: Ferulic acid alleviates lipotoxicity-induced hepatocellular death through the SIRT1-regulated autophagy pathway and independently of AMPK and Akt in AML-12 hepatocytes

Fig. 5

SIRT1-regulated autophagy is mechanistically involved in ferulic acid-alleviated lipotoxicity. AML-12 cells were transfected with si-SIRT1 or scramble siRNA before ferulic acid (FA) exposure. FA (100 μM) was added 2 h before 0.5 mM palmitic acid (PA) exposure (12 h). a, b LDH release and caspase-3 cleavage were detected. c Nuclear morphology was observed by Hoechst staining. All values are shown as the means ± SD from three or more independent batches of cells. Bars with different superscripts are significantly different at p ˂ 0.05
